Maartensdijk Kern, De Bilt
NeighbourhoodThis end-of-terrace house on Prinsenlaan sits in the heart of Maartensdijk, a village with a calm, green character. Built in 2009 and with an A+ energy label, it is both modern and efficient. The asking price of €849,000 is on the high side compared to other terraced houses in De Bilt, but the generous floor area and plot size explain the premium.
The neighbourhood Maartensdijk Kern is home to around 4,500 people, with a mix of families and older residents. Most homes are owner-occupied and single-family, giving the area a settled feel. There are no resident reviews available for this neighbourhood, so the picture comes from the data: it is a moderately urban area with a low crime rate and plenty of green space nearby.
For your morning bread, Jumbo is just around the corner. Two primary schools are within a five-minute walk: School met de Bijbel and Daltonschool Wereldkidz Kievit. Secondary school Aeres VMBO Maartensdijk is a ten-minute walk away. The municipality De Bilt offers further amenities in the wider area, including a GP practice and a library within easy reach.

About Prinsenlaan 4, Maartensdijk
The price is on the high side compared to other homes in Maartensdijk, but the 182 m² floor area, 278 m² plot, and A+ energy label are above average for the area. The final sale price will depend on how much buyers value the modern build and efficient energy performance.
The home has an A+ energy label, which is very efficient. That means low heating costs and a comfortable indoor climate. Built in 2009, it likely has good insulation and modern installations.
Maartensdijk Kern is a village with a strong community feel. Most homes are owner-occupied and single-family, and the population includes many families and older residents. The area is moderately urban with a low crime rate and plenty of green space nearby.
The nearest train station is 3.8 km away. That is a short drive or a 15-minute cycle.
Yes, there are several primary schools within walking distance, including School met de Bijbel (290 m) and Daltonschool Wereldkidz Kievit (600 m). For secondary education, Aeres VMBO Maartensdijk is 849 m away.
Jumbo is just 384 m away, so you can walk there in a few minutes. Other supermarkets like PLUS, Hoogvliet, and Aldi are within 3 km.
